IC 14-21-1-27
Duties upon disturbance of buried human remains
Sec. 27. (a) A person who disturbs buried human remains shall do the
following:
(1) Notify the department within two (2) business days of the time
of the disturbance.
(2) Treat or rebury the human remains in a manner and place
according to rules adopted by the commission or a court order and permit
issued by the state department of health under IC 23-14-57.
(b) A person who recklessly, knowingly, or intentionally violates this
section commits a Class A misdemeanor.
As added by P.L.1-1995, SEC.14. Amended by P.L.52-1997, SEC.4; P.L.14-2000,
SEC.38.
